This is the furthest line you can ski in Cornice Bowl. It does take a good bit of extra effort to reach this but it's well worth it. The snow quality here is superb and the run maintains a moderately steep pitch throughout! You'll most likely have to drop a cornice to enter the line but it shouldn't be too large. Certainly worth the additional hike required to reach this run!
